Characteristics of a Comfortable Office Chair for Extended Use

When choosing an office chair for comfort and productivity, several key characteristics stand out. Research indicates that an ergonomic design can enhance productivity by up to 20%. A chair that supports proper posture can alleviate strain on the back and neck. Such design elements are vital for those working long hours.

Furthermore, the materials used in the chair can impact long-term comfort. Breathable fabrics help regulate temperature. Foam padding with memory properties offers support without compromising comfort. Studies reveal that a well-cushioned seat can enhance concentration and reduce distractions. However, it’s crucial to be mindful of the chair's fit. A chair that is too large or small can lead to poor posture and fatigue, calling for a proper fit to maximize benefits.

Ultimately, balancing comfort and productivity requires attention to detail. Too often, chairs are selected based solely on appearance or initial comfort. Over time, hidden flaws may emerge. Regular reassessment of an office chair's suitability can lead to better choices. This ongoing reflection can foster a healthier work environment. Investing in quality design and materials pays dividends in employee comfort and well-being.

Comparative Analysis of Ergonomic Features in Modern Office Chairs

When choosing an office chair, ergonomic features play a crucial role. Research shows that proper support can reduce discomfort and enhance productivity. A study published in the Journal of Ergonomics reported that 75% of office workers experience back pain due to poor seating. Thus, investing in an ergonomic chair is vital for long hours at work.

Modern office chairs offer various ergonomic designs. Adjustable lumbar support, seat height, and armrest positions are essential. A chair with a dynamic backrest promotes better posture and encourages movement. This feature can significantly reduce fatigue during long working hours. According to the American Chiropractic Association, ergonomic chairs can decrease the risk of musculoskeletal disorders.

Tips: Always evaluate your chair’s adjustability. Test how easily it adapts to your body type. Check for breathable materials that provide comfort and prevent overheating. Remember that not all ergonomic chairs suit everyone; personal preference matters. What works for one might not work for another, so reflect on your comfort during use. Be willing to explore different models before settling on a choice.
